小编Rav*_*ina的帖子

apt 命令不缓存 .deb 文件?

当使用apt-get安装或升级一个包,这个包(的.deb文件)的副本将被保存在:/var/cache/apt/archives 但使用时apt命令它只是下载并安装请求的包并没有什么将被保存在/var/cache/apt/archives

这是apt命令的默认行为吗?
是否有任何开关/配置可以apt缓存 deb 文件?(要备份 deb 文件)

我正在运行:ubuntu 16.04.2 LTS - 包含所有更新。

apt

5
推荐指数
1
解决办法
3782
查看次数

pip 失败并出现 ReadTimeoutError

我正在尝试使用安装jupyter notebookpip所以我首先安装pip3

sudo apt-get install --no-install-recommends python3-pip
Run Code Online (Sandbox Code Playgroud)

然后我跑了:

sudo pip3 install jupyter
Run Code Online (Sandbox Code Playgroud)

下载包时,notebook它会等待几秒钟,然后失败并出现很多错误,其末尾如下所示:

File "/usr/lib/python3.5/contextlib.py", line 77, in __exit__
self.gen.throw(type, value, traceback)
File "/usr/share/python-wheels/urllib3-1.13.1-py2.py3-none-any.whl/urllib3/response.py", line 231, in _error_catcher
raise ReadTimeoutError(self._pool, None, 'Read timed out.')
requests.packages.urllib3.exceptions.ReadTimeoutError: HTTPSConnectionPool(host='pypi.python.org', port=443): Read timed out.
Run Code Online (Sandbox Code Playgroud)

我的 Ubuntu 版本是:16.04 (Xenial),并且我运行在相当慢的互联网连接上。

command-line python3 pip 16.04

5
推荐指数
1
解决办法
3万
查看次数

如果 yannubuntu 不存在,如何修复 Grub?

我正在使用 Xubuntu live USB,因为我需要修复 Grub(我处于 grub 救援模式)但是当我尝试安装引导修复时,它对我说这句话,当然还有 Wi-Fi 在线:

xubuntu@xubuntu:~$ sudo add-apt-repository ppa:yannubuntu/boot-repair
Cannot add PPA: 'ppa:~yannubuntu/ubuntu/boot-repair'.
ERROR: '~yannubuntu' user or team does not exist.
Run Code Online (Sandbox Code Playgroud)

如果用户不再存在,如何安装此应用程序?或者是否有其他应用程序或其他方式(例如在终端中)来修复或修复损坏的 Grub?先感谢您。

xubuntu boot grub2 grubrescue boot-repair

5
推荐指数
2
解决办法
1万
查看次数

将 IPython3 升级到 5.3.0 版本

我已经安装了 IPython 和 IPython3。我最近使用 pip 将 IPython 升级到了 5.3.0 版。但是,我不知道如何升级 IPython3。它目前是 2.4.1 版。

python3 ipython pip

5
推荐指数
1
解决办法
4034
查看次数

无法执行 laravel 命令“laravel new myapp”

当我执行“$laravel new myapp

[RuntimeException]
未安装 Zip PHP 扩展。请安装它并重试。

new [--dev] [--5.2] [--] [<name>]"
But to check if i had installed php i exexcuted this command too
"$ php -v
PHP 7.0.18-0ubuntu0.16.04.1 (cli) ( NTS )
Copyright (c) 1997-2017 The PHP Group
Zend Engine v3.0.0, Copyright (c) 1998-2017 Zend Technologies
    with Zend OPcache v7.0.18-0ubuntu0.16.04.1, Copyright (c) 1999-2017, by Zend Technologies"
Run Code Online (Sandbox Code Playgroud)

请帮帮我,我需要尽快在我的 Ubuntu 16.04 上开始使用 laravel!

php command-line

5
推荐指数
1
解决办法
2万
查看次数

运行 sudo visudo 命令时出现问题?visudo: /etc/sudoers busy ,稍后再试

当我尝试运行命令 sudovisudo并显示错误时出现问题:

visudo: /etc/sudoers busy ,try again later
Run Code Online (Sandbox Code Playgroud)

command-line sudo 16.04

5
推荐指数
1
解决办法
2万
查看次数

如何停止使用 Anaconda 的 OpenSSL 版本

我运行了以下命令:

sudo apt-get install --only-upgrade openssl
Run Code Online (Sandbox Code Playgroud)

输出是:

openssl is already the newest version (1.1.0g-2ubuntu4.1).
Run Code Online (Sandbox Code Playgroud)

但是,当我输入openssl version -a终端时,输出是:

OpenSSL 1.0.2o  27 Mar 2018
built on: reproducible build, date unspecified
platform: linux-x86_64
options:  bn(64,64) rc4(16x,int) des(idx,cisc,16,int) idea(int) blowfish(idx) 
compiler: /tmp/build/80754af9/openssl_1522162531585/_build_env/bin/x86_64-conda_cos6-linux-gnu-cc -DNDEBUG -D_FORTIFY_SOURCE=2 -O2 -march=nocona -mtune=haswell -ftree-vectorize -fPIC -fstack-protector-strong -fno-plt -O2 -pipe -I/home/vedantroy/anaconda3/include -fdebug-prefix-map=/tmp/build/80754af9/openssl_1522162531585/work=/usr/local/src/conda/openssl-1.0.2o -fdebug-prefix-map=/home/vedantroy/anaconda3=/usr/local/src/conda-prefix -Wa,--noexecstack -I. -I.. -I../include  -fPIC -DOPENSSL_PIC -DOPENSSL_THREADS -D_REENTRANT -DDSO_DLFCN -DHAVE_DLFCN_H -m64 -DL_ENDIAN -O3 -Wall -DOPENSSL_IA32_SSE2 -DOPENSSL_BN_ASM_MONT -DOPENSSL_BN_ASM_MONT5 -DOPENSSL_BN_ASM_GF2m -DRC4_ASM -DSHA1_ASM -DSHA256_ASM -DSHA512_ASM -DMD5_ASM -DAES_ASM -DVPAES_ASM -DBSAES_ASM …
Run Code Online (Sandbox Code Playgroud)

command-line openssl anaconda 18.04

5
推荐指数
2
解决办法
5005
查看次数

命令历史似乎缺少前 75 行

几年前,我进行了从 14.04 到 16.04 的自动分发更新。我有生以来第一次能够在自动分发更新后继续使用计算机。像往常一样,软件存储库都经过监控,因此系统更新无法正常工作,但我已经熬过去了。

但是,我将进行 18.04 的全新安装。为了能够在安装后更轻松地配置我的系统,我将我的命令历史导出到一个文本文件。

$ history > /.../20180915_Command_history.txt
Run Code Online (Sandbox Code Playgroud)

漂亮的是,生成的文本文件包含行号。有点神秘,第一行号是76,看了前几行,好像有一些以前的命令。

  1. 行号是否出于某种原因从 76 开始?
  2. 如果没有,有什么办法可以看到第 1 到 75 行吗?

command-line bash history bashrc bash-history

5
推荐指数
1
解决办法
2869
查看次数

添加第二个驱动器后平均负载很高

我的笔记本电脑工作正常,它的平均负载在 0.2 - 0.5 之间(并且在不做任何事情时约为 0.02),直到我决定用 SSD 升级它。

首先,我用 SSD 替换了我的 HDD,将 HDD 移到 HDD Caddy,卸下光驱并将 HDD 放在那里。

  • 我的 SSD 和 HDD 都能够使用 SATA III 接口。
  • 但是我的硬盘在 SATA 2 模式下工作:

    sudo smartctl -a /dev/sdb | grep SATA
    SATA Version is:  SATA 3.0, 6.0 Gb/s (current: 3.0 Gb/s)
    
    Run Code Online (Sandbox Code Playgroud)
  • 好像我的光驱接口是SATA 2。

问题

问题是,只要 HDD Caddy(SSD、HDD,无所谓)中有东西,而什么都不做,平均负载约为 1.5 - 2,而系统刚启动时约为 4。

我做了什么?

  • 我尝试了任何设置组合,没有任何效果。

还有什么?

  • CPU使用率正常,没有进程占用CPU。
  • 如果我只使用一个磁盘作为主硬盘平均负载是正常的。
  • 如果我什至在光驱位置使用一张磁盘,我的平均负载就会很高。

ssd hard-drive sata optical

5
推荐指数
2
解决办法
1031
查看次数

Ubuntu 20.04 速度极慢 - 缩放问题?

一周前安装了 Ubuntu 20.04(从头开始 - 不是升级),但仍然遇到视频速度很慢的问题。(即使没有其他应用程序运行 - 只是玩纸牌游戏也会非常慢。CPU 疯狂工作......

我使用戴尔 Inspiron 3580,搭配英特尔酷睿 i3-7020U。显卡 - 英特尔 Mesa 高清显卡 620

更新

问题没有得到解决,反而变得更糟——然后我的电脑拒绝启动。我怀疑是硬件问题,但实验室说这是软件问题(好吧 - 没有保修...:(磁盘已格式化,重新安装了 Ubuntu 20.04。为了安全起见,我在安装了每个应用程序后都重新启动了。你瞧,在我第一次 Zoom 会议之后,一切又再次陷入困境。

再次,CPU 无缘无故地过度工作,即使 Zoom 不工作,一切也会变慢。

问题是现在我离不开它..(并且选择另一个视频会议应用程序不取决于我......)

更新:我已经重新安装了18.04。一切都很好。我不知道发生了什么事,但现在我可以做我该做的工作了......

video intel-graphics dell 20.04 zoom-meeting

5
推荐指数
2
解决办法
8137
查看次数